I'm sorry to hear that you have been experiencing issues with connecting your PowerShot SX620 HS camera to the image.canon service.

The first thing to check for is to see if your camera is running with the latest firmware, Version 1.1.0.0. This is required for the camera to successfully connect to the image.canon service. Please click on the following link to visit the product support page for the PowerShot SX620 HS to download the latest firmware update and step by step instructions for updating the camera's firmware is included in the download file.

https://www.usa.canon.com/support/p/powershot-sx620-hs

Another option to download your photos is to use a USB cable to connect the camera to a computer. The camera is plug and play to where most current operating systems will provide a step-by-step guide in downloading the photos once the camera is connected and powered on. You may also use a memory card reader where you would remove the memory card from the camera and insert it into a card reader that is connected to the computer.
